Kai Med Ma Muang (Chicken with Cashew Nuts)
Kai Med Ma Muang is a popular Thai stir-fry dish characterized by tender chicken pieces, crunchy roasted cashew nuts, and a balanced sauce combining sweet, salty, and savory flavors. It represents Thai cuisine's signature harmony of textures and tastes, often enjoyed as a comforting home-style meal or street food staple.

Ingredients
- chicken breast or thigh, cut into bite-sized pieces300 grams
- roasted cashew nuts1/2 cup
- garlic, minced3 cloves
- dried red chilies5
- onion, sliced1 medium
- scallions, chopped2 stalks
- soy sauce2 tablespoons
- oyster sauce1 tablespoon
- fish sauce1 tablespoon
- sugar1 teaspoon
- vegetable oil2 tablespoons
- water or chicken stock2 tablespoons

Origin Story
This dish reflects the historical trade and culinary exchange in Southeast Asia, where cashew nuts, introduced via Portuguese trade routes, were incorporated into traditional Thai cooking, blending local flavors with foreign ingredients.
